PostForum: Software   Posted: Sat Dec 27, 2008 11:49 am   Subject: Rock Band 1 and 2 Drum Animations for xbox 360
I believe I have figured it out.


Left Hand
26 Snare
30 Hi-Hat
34 Left Cymbal Crash
35 Left Cymbal Fast
40 Right Cymbal Grab
41 Left Cymbal Grab
46 Left Tom
48 Right Tom
50 Floor Tom
